The best stuff strikes me as an odd mesh of early 2-step, 'ardkore and that brief late nineties fad for jungle mixes of R&B tunes - the first for the way the producer shreds the vocals to little hiccups and phrases, the second for the way it all sounds like a composite of different effects, and the third for its brute physicality. It's definitely quite different to even the darker vocal 2-step of 00-02, which tended to let the vocal run straight through.
This stuff isn't the future in any way shape or form, but I enjoy it immensely.
because the original tune (or the lead vocalist in the case of new productions) is pretty much eviscerated by the snapping beats and slimy basslines
